commit:     3e159a1617484b183e187a718f434135fa7fb8bd
Author:     Ionen Wolkens <ionen <AT> gentoo <DOT> org>
AuthorDate: Sun May 28 21:01:01 2023 +0000
Commit:     Ionen Wolkens <ionen <AT> gentoo <DOT> org>
CommitDate: Sun May 28 21:44:39 2023 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=3e159a16

media-gfx/ueberzugpp: rename sway USE to wayland

It is still not generic wayland support, but it now supports
hyprland on top of sway and the generic flag may be ok with
just local description to clarify.

Signed-off-by: Ionen Wolkens <ionen <AT> gentoo.org>

 media-gfx/ueberzugpp/metadata.xml            |  2 +-
 media-gfx/ueberzugpp/ueberzugpp-2.8.5.ebuild | 10 +++++-----
 2 files changed, 6 insertions(+), 6 deletions(-)

diff --git a/media-gfx/ueberzugpp/metadata.xml 
b/media-gfx/ueberzugpp/metadata.xml
index 407eee6aebee..3099100a6dd7 100644
--- a/media-gfx/ueberzugpp/metadata.xml
+++ b/media-gfx/ueberzugpp/metadata.xml
@@ -7,7 +7,7 @@
        </maintainer>
        <use>
                <flag name="opencv">Use <pkg>media-libs/opencv</pkg> for 
additional image formats and OpenCL accelerated scaling</flag>
-               <flag name="sway">Enable support for <pkg>gui-wm/sway</pkg> on 
wayland</flag>
+               <flag name="wayland">Enable wayland support (only usable with 
some wlroots-based compositors)</flag>
        </use>
        <upstream>
                <remote-id type="github">jstkdng/ueberzugpp</remote-id>

diff --git a/media-gfx/ueberzugpp/ueberzugpp-2.8.5.ebuild 
b/media-gfx/ueberzugpp/ueberzugpp-2.8.5.ebuild
index 3d6109418aae..076a995df926 100644
--- a/media-gfx/ueberzugpp/ueberzugpp-2.8.5.ebuild
+++ b/media-gfx/ueberzugpp/ueberzugpp-2.8.5.ebuild
@@ -12,7 +12,7 @@ 
SRC_URI="https://github.com/jstkdng/ueberzugpp/archive/refs/tags/v${PV}.tar.gz -
 LICENSE="GPL-3+"
 SLOT="0"
 KEYWORDS="~amd64"
-IUSE="X opencv sway"
+IUSE="X opencv wayland"
 
 RDEPEND="
        dev-cpp/tbb:=
@@ -29,7 +29,7 @@ RDEPEND="
                x11-libs/xcb-util-image
        )
        opencv? ( media-libs/opencv:= )
-       sway? ( dev-libs/wayland )
+       wayland? ( dev-libs/wayland )
        !media-gfx/ueberzug"
 DEPEND="
        ${RDEPEND}
@@ -37,9 +37,9 @@ DEPEND="
        dev-cpp/ms-gsl
        dev-cpp/nlohmann_json
        X? ( x11-base/xorg-proto )
-       sway? ( dev-libs/wayland-protocols )"
+       wayland? ( dev-libs/wayland-protocols )"
 BDEPEND="
-       sway? (
+       wayland? (
                dev-util/wayland-scanner
                kde-frameworks/extra-cmake-modules
        )"
@@ -49,7 +49,7 @@ src_configure() {
 
        local mycmakeargs=(
                -DENABLE_OPENCV=$(usex opencv)
-               -DENABLE_SWAY=$(usex sway)
+               -DENABLE_SWAY=$(usex wayland)
                -DENABLE_TURBOBASE64=no # not packaged
                -DENABLE_X11=$(usex X)
                -DFETCHCONTENT_FULLY_DISCONNECTED=yes

Reply via email to